What is ToneLib GFX?
ToneLib GFX is an innovative guitar processor that serves as a versatile and user-friendly platform for creating and perfecting guitar tones. It simulates a wide range of amplifiers, cabinets, and effects, allowing musicians to explore new soundscapes and design personalized tones.

What is ToneLib Metal?
Heading further into the realm of heavy sounds, ToneLib Metal v1.2.6 is designed specifically for metal and rock aficionados. It complements ToneLib GFX with specialized amp modeling and effects tailored for genres that crave higher gain and aggression.

Compatibility and System Requirements
Before diving into how to get started with ToneLib, it’s essential to know its compatibility. ToneLib GFX and Metal are designed to work on various platforms and are compatible with major digital audio workstations (DAWs).
Minimum System Requirements:
- Operating System: Windows 10 (64-bit) or macOS Mojave (or later)
- Processor: Intel Core i3 or equivalent
- RAM: 4GB (8GB recommended)
- Storage: 1GB of available hard-disk space
